Faux finish painting services involve applying decorative techniques to interior or exterior surfaces to create the appearance of texture, depth, or artistic effects. These finishes often mimic the look of materials such as marble, stone, wood grain, or aged plaster, providing a customized aesthetic that enhances the character of a space. Skilled painters utilize specialized tools and techniques, including sponging, ragging, glazing, and stippling, to achieve the desired visual effect. The process typically requires an understanding of color blending, layering, and surface preparation to produce a seamless and durable decorative finish.

Cost Range - Faux finish painting services typically range from $1.50 to $4.00 per square foot, depending on complexity and materials used. For a standard room, costs can vary between $300 and $1,200. Prices may fluctuate based on the scope of the project and local contractor rates.

Factors Influencing Price - The overall cost depends on the type of faux finish selected, such as rag rolling or glazing, with more intricate techniques generally costing more. Additional costs may include surface preparation and the number of coats needed, which can affect the final price.

Average Project Cost - For a typical 200-square-foot wall, expect to pay between $300 and $800 for faux finish painting. Larger areas or more detailed designs can increase costs to $1,000 or more. Contact local pros for precise estimates based on specific project needs.

Price Variations - Costs vary by region, with some areas experiencing higher rates due to demand and material costs. It’s common for prices to fluctuate between service providers, so obtaining multiple quotes is recommended for accurate budgeting.

What is faux finish painting? Faux finish painting is a decorative technique that creates the appearance of textures, patterns, or materials like marble, wood, or stone on walls and surfaces.

How long does faux finish painting typically last? The durability of faux finishes depends on the technique used and surface conditions, but with proper application, they can maintain their appearance for several years.

Can faux finish painting be applied to any surface? Faux finishes are generally suitable for various surfaces, including walls, ceilings, and furniture, but it's best to consult with a local professional for specific applications.

Are there different styles of faux finish painting? Yes, styles include rag rolling, sponging, color washing, and glazing, among others, each offering a unique decorative effect.
